| Mary Williams
Mary came from Oxford to Abergavenny in 2000. She received voice training from the age of 17 years and sang with the 0xford Harmonic Society and the City of 0xford Choir (she founded the latter choir in 1977). She now sings also with the group ‘Accord' Her solo work has been extensive with choirs and brass bands at home (including Westminster Abbey) and abroad. She has been the conductor of a ladies choir and was often heard on BBC radio in Oxford. She has arranged numerous choral exchanges that have included the Zeist Mozart Festival in Holland and the National Garden Festival in Germany, and visits by choirs from America, Denmark, Germany, Holland and France. Professionally, Mary is a qualified Nursery Nurse and devoted much time to autism and to children with special needs. She was responsible for all the music at one school. Mary is married and has a son in Denbighshire and a daughter and two grandchildren in Cardiff. She is active in Inner Wheel having served as President of the local club for two years.
